How to Say “I Love You” to Your Boyfriend

Expressing your love and affection to your boyfriend is a wonderful way to strengthen your bond and make him feel cherished. Whether you prefer a formal or informal approach, the way you say “I love you” can have a significant impact on your message. In this comprehensive guide, we will explore various ways to express your love, including formal and informal approaches, tips, and examples.

Formal Ways to Say “I Love You”

When it comes to expressing love formally, you might prefer more proper or traditional phrasing. Here are a few great ways to convey your feelings formally:

  1. 1. “I adore you.” This phrase indicates a deep affection and emphasizes your love for your boyfriend.
  2. 2. “You mean the world to me.” Expressing that your boyfriend is your everything is a heartfelt way to convey your love.
  3. 3. “I am deeply in love with you.” This formal expression signifies a profound connection and conveys the strength of your emotions.
  4. 4. “You are my one and only.” This phrase suggests exclusivity and lets your boyfriend know that he holds a unique place in your heart.
  5. 5. “You have my heart.” This metaphorical expression highlights the depth of your love and commitment.

Informal Ways to Say “I Love You”

Informal expressions of love can bring an intimate and personal touch to your relationship. Here are some casual ways to tell your boyfriend “I love you”:

  1. 1. “Love ya!” This is a simple, playful way to express your affection.
  2. 2. “I’m crazy about you.” This phrase conveys intense feelings and shows your boyfriend how much he means to you.
  3. 3. “You rock my world.” A fun and lighthearted way to express your love, emphasizing the positive impact your boyfriend has on your life.
  4. 4. “You’re the best!” This straightforward expression lets your boyfriend know that he is unrivaled and highly valued.
  5. 5. “You make my heart skip a beat.” This metaphorical phrase shows that your boyfriend has an electrifying effect on your emotions.

Tips for Saying “I Love You”

When expressing your love, the way you convey your feelings can enhance the impact of your words. Here are some tips to consider:

1. Be sincere and genuine.

Avoid empty phrases or saying “I love you” just for the sake of saying it. Make sure your words reflect your true emotions and feelings.

2. Choose the right timing.

Find the perfect moment, when both you and your boyfriend are relaxed and receptive, to express your love. It could be during a romantic dinner, a quiet walk, or simply while cuddling on the couch.

3. Match your words with actions.

Actions often speak louder than words. Show your love through affectionate gestures, such as hugging, kissing, or surprising your boyfriend with small thoughtful gifts.

4. Customize your expressions.

Personalize your expressions of love to make them more meaningful. Incorporate shared memories, inside jokes, or specific details about your boyfriend into your message.

5. Be open to different expressions of love.

Everyone has unique preferences for how they receive love. Pay attention to your boyfriend’s reactions and adapt your expressions accordingly to make him feel truly loved.

Examples of Expressing Love

Here are a few examples that combine both formal and informal expressions:

Example 1: “You are my rock, my love. I can’t imagine my life without you. You bring so much joy and happiness into my world.”

In this example, the combination of “my love” and the sincere admiration expressed through “my rock” creates a warm and affectionate tone.

Example 2: “Babe, you’re the best thing that ever happened to me. I’m head over heels for you, and I can’t wait to make countless memories together.”

This example blends the casual term “babe” with the enthusiastic and affectionate expression “head over heels.” It conveys excitement for the future while cherishing the present.
